What is the Certificate of Acceptance as Guardian or Escort?

The Certificate of Acceptance as Guardian or Escort is a crucial legal document used primarily in the military context to formalize a guardian's agreement to care for a service member's child or children. This certificate is essential for military families, ensuring that guardianship is clearly defined and legally recognized while the service member is away. By formalizing the guardian's role, the certificate provides peace of mind to service members, knowing their children are in reliable care.

Key Features of the Certificate of Acceptance as Guardian or Escort

This document includes various fillable fields that ensure all required information is captured accurately. Key features consist of:
  • Name(s) and age(s) of family members.
  • Typed or printed name of the guardian.
  • Address, signature, date, telephone number, and email address fields.
  • A notarization section to validate the agreement formally.
